Output 06512eee21bd35fa27216a2a1a232dd5e0a44a33674a3f099b52c39e03253651:0

value
663914
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76a37571bbb8f9ac3aaf1e1badc69ef63c382750 OP_EQUAL
address
3CWKUVbw5s3hxEqVo6ya4XGEankPyDdhWJ
transaction
06512eee21bd35fa27216a2a1a232dd5e0a44a33674a3f099b52c39e03253651
spent
true